-
求出100~000之间的水仙花数
如果一个3位数等于其各位数字的立方和,则称这个数为水仙花数。
例如:1^3 + 5的3次方+ 3的3次方 = 153)
i = 100 while i <= 999: a = i//100 b = i%100//10 c = i%10 if a**3+b**3+c**3 == i: print(i) print('该数是水仙花数。') i = i+1 continue 1234567891011
文章知识点与官方知识档案匹配,可进一步学习相关知识
最新推荐文章于 2024-09-15 22:23:28 发布
最好什么都会 于 2019-07-25 22:54:08 发布
如果一个3位数等于其各位数字的立方和,则称这个数为水仙花数。
例如:1^3 + 5的3次方+ 3的3次方 = 153)
i = 100 while i <= 999: a = i//100 b = i%100//10 c = i%10 if a**3+b**3+c**3 == i: print(i) print('该数是水仙花数。') i = i+1 continue 1234567891011
文章知识点与官方知识档案匹配,可进一步学习相关知识
点赞
踩
觉得还不错? 一键收藏
评论
07-125374
03-142544
分析:一个布尔类型的函数isNarcissus(int i)用于判断传入的参数是否是水仙花数,其中包含了求一个数的百位,十位,个位,最难理解的求十位,一个三位数取模100后得到一个两位数,比如256%100=56,此时再将这个两位数除以10得到商,余数被自动省略,即56/10=5,两次之后得到256的十位是5 代码如下: public class Main...09-15739
07-24668
02-12524
05-173901
08-051957
05-08833
相关知识
【Python 123】水仙花数玫瑰数
python水仙花数的编程讲解
python水仙花数的编程代码
新手必看!Python计算水仙花数的4种方法!
LintCode Python 水仙花数(当n >= 6时报错)
python输出1到1000内的水仙花数
Python 水仙花数练习
Python海龟编辑器判断水仙花数
水仙花数的实现(python)
使用python计算水仙花数
网址: Python(水仙花数) https://www.huajiangbk.com/newsview547566.html
上一篇: AFNetWorking3.1 |
下一篇: 3F=2E |